14 août 2009The European Commission would like to know what the citizens and organizations of the 27 European countries think about the future of the IT.
The purpose of this consultation is to help prepare a new EU initiative for the information society, which is planned for spring 2010.

5 août 2009According to the e-readiness ranking made by IBM and the Economist, and despite the recession, France is getting better and better among the digital nations : 3rd in Europe and 15th among the main digital countries (in 2008, France was 22nd).
